اذهب الي المحتوي
أوفيسنا

الردود الموصى بها

قام بنشر

انشت نموذج وحدد ككود لتصديره بصيغة pdf

ولكن اريد ان يتم التحكم بحجم الملف المخرج بحيث لا يتعدى حجمه 300 كيلوبايت

ارجو الافادة

 
قام بنشر

اخي موضوعك مكررة راجع موضو عك السابقة او جرب هذالكود

ستجد ملف pdf في نفس مسار البرنامج

file1 = CurrentProject.Path & "\Dlt.pdf"
DoCmd.OutputTo acOutputForm, "FRM", acFormatPDF, file1
fileSz = FileLen(file1) / 1024
If fileSz > 300 Then
If MsgBox("عفواً... لقد تجاوز حجم الملف من حد مسموح للمتابعة اضغط موافق و للالغاء اضغط الغاء", vbYesNo) = vbNo Then
Kill file1
Exit Sub
End If
End If
MsgBox "تم تصدير الملف بنجاح"

 

  • Thanks 1
قام بنشر
7 ساعات مضت, ابو عارف said:

اخي موضوعك مكررة راجع موضو عك السابقة او جرب هذالكود

ستجد ملف pdf في نفس مسار البرنامج


file1 = CurrentProject.Path & "\Dlt.pdf"
DoCmd.OutputTo acOutputForm, "FRM", acFormatPDF, file1
fileSz = FileLen(file1) / 1024
If fileSz > 300 Then
If MsgBox("عفواً... لقد تجاوز حجم الملف من حد مسموح للمتابعة اضغط موافق و للالغاء اضغط الغاء", vbYesNo) = vbNo Then
Kill file1
Exit Sub
End If
End If
MsgBox "تم تصدير الملف بنجاح"

 

شكرا على استجابتك

لكن هذا الكود يرفض الحفظ اذا كان حجم الملف اكبر من 300 كيلوبايت

وليس هذا ما قصدته

انا أريده ان يحفظ الملف ويقلل حجمه او دقته بحيث لا يزيد حجمه عن 300 كيلو بايت

لاني احتاج لرفعه بعد ذلك على موقع لا يقبل الملفات التي يزيد حجمها عن 300 كيلوبايت

انشئ حساب جديد او قم بتسجيل دخولك لتتمكن من اضافه تعليق جديد

يجب ان تكون عضوا لدينا لتتمكن من التعليق

انشئ حساب جديد

سجل حسابك الجديد لدينا في الموقع بمنتهي السهوله .

سجل حساب جديد

تسجيل دخول

هل تمتلك حساب بالفعل ؟ سجل دخولك من هنا.

سجل دخولك الان
  • تصفح هذا الموضوع مؤخراً   0 اعضاء متواجدين الان

    • لايوجد اعضاء مسجلون يتصفحون هذه الصفحه
×
×
  • اضف...

Important Information